One such attraction is the Dudhsagar Waterfalls, located on the Mandovi River. Dudhsagar, which means "Ocean of Milk," is a stunning waterfall that is a major draw for nature lovers and adventure seekers. The waterfall is known for its milky white appearance as the water cascades down, creating a serene and picturesque environment. Visitors can enjoy a day trip to Dudhsagar, which is accessible from Goa and offers a refreshing break from the usual beach activities.
Another unique experience in Goa is visiting spice plantations. Goa has a rich agricultural history, particularly in the cultivation of spices. These plantations offer visitors a chance to learn about the cultivation and processing of various spices, such as cardamom, cinnamon, and pepper. Spice plantation tours provide an educational and cultural experience, allowing tourists to understand the importance of spices in Goan cuisine and the local economy. These tours often include tastings and demonstrations, making them a memorable part of a visit to Goa.
